/// Runtime features.
|
||||
///
|
||||
/// Feature activation is accomplished by:
|
||||
/// 1. Activation is requested by the feature authority, who issues a transaction to create the
|
||||
/// feature account. The newly created feature account will have the value of
|
||||
/// `Feature::default()`
|
||||
/// 2. When the next epoch is entered the runtime will check for new activation requests and
|
||||
/// active them. When this occurs, the activation slot is recorded in the feature account
|
||||
///
|
||||
use crate::{
|
||||
account_info::AccountInfo, clock::Slot, instruction::Instruction, program_error::ProgramError,
|
||||
pubkey::Pubkey, rent::Rent, system_instruction,
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
crate::declare_id!("Feature111111111111111111111111111111111111");
|
||||
|
||||
#[derive(Default, Debug, Serialize, Deserialize, PartialEq)]
|
||||
pub struct Feature {
|
||||
pub activated_at: Option<Slot>,
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
impl Feature {
|
||||
pub fn size_of() -> usize {
|
||||
bincode::serialized_size(&Feature {
|
||||
activated_at: Some(0),
|
||||
})
|
||||
.unwrap() as usize
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ub fn from_account_info(account_info: &AccountInfo) -> Result<Self, ProgramError> {
|
||||
if *account_info.owner != id() {
|
||||
return Err(ProgramError::InvalidArgument);
|
||||
}
|
||||
bincode::deserialize(&account_info.data.borrow()).map_err(|_| ProgramError::InvalidArgument)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
/// Activate a feature
|
||||
pub fn activate(feature_id: &Pubkey, funding_address: &Pubkey, rent: &Rent) -> Vec<Instruction> {
|
||||
activate_with_lamports(
|
||||
feature_id,
|
||||
funding_address,
|
||||
rent.minimum_balance(Feature::size_of()),
|
||||
)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
pub fn activate_with_lamports(
|
||||
feature_id: &Pubkey,
|
||||
funding_address: &Pubkey,
|
||||
lamports: u64,
|
||||
) -> Vec<Instruction> {
|
||||
vec![
|
||||
system_instruction::transfer(funding_address, feature_id, lamports),
|
||||
system_instruction::allocate(feature_id, Feature::size_of() as u64),
|
||||
system_instruction::assign(feature_id, &id()),
|
||||
]
|
||||
}
